Output 5073dbc4d39062160bdb77a9ed6916cbeda130fa355960b07a57f35e6d357b5f:3

value
1038043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4dcf4068c390faf69cea718fb7754e5b7b019bb OP_EQUAL
address
3Q1jVT2emXWADTgdZECgqu8Q8Ni5WdV5M6
transaction
5073dbc4d39062160bdb77a9ed6916cbeda130fa355960b07a57f35e6d357b5f
confirmations
297087
spent
true